High accuracy comparison of the electron and positron magnetic moments

  • 1. AN SSSR, Novosibirsk. Inst. Yadernoj Fiziki

Description

A comparison of the electron and positron anomalous magnetic moments has been performed using the resonance depolarization method for the VEPP-2M storage ring beams. It has been shown, that the difference between anomalous magnetic moments of electron and positron doesn't exceed 1.0x10-5 with 95% confidence level in agreement with CPT-theorem prediction on equality of the particle and antiparticle magnetic moments. The achieved accuracy is two orders better than that available up to now. (Auth.)
